Share via


SysEvent_Info_GetUpdateData İşlevi

Üst bilgi: #include <applibs/sysevent.h>

Uygulama veya işletim sistemi güncelleştirme bilgilerini alır.

parametre olarak ayarlandığında SysEvent_Events_Updateinfo parametresi bir SysEvent_EventsCallback çağrısından event alınmalıdır.

int SysEvent_Info_GetUpdateData(const SysEvent_Info *info, SysEvent_Info_UpdateData *update_info);

Parametre

Hata

Hatayla karşılaşılırsa ve hata değerine ayarlanırsa errno -1 döndürür

  • EFAULT: Parametrelerin biri veya her ikisi de NULL'dir.
  • EINVAL: info Parametre bir güncelleştirme olayından değil.

Diğer errno tüm davranışlar da belirtilebilir, ancak sistem güncelleştirmeleri aracılığıyla aynı davranış korunmayabilir.

Dönüş değeri

Başarı için 0 veya hata için -1 döndürür; bu durumda errno hata değerine ayarlanır.

Uygulama bildirimi gereksinimleri

Uygulama bildirimi SystemEventNotifications özelliğini içermelidir.